The Department of Communication and Dramatic Arts (CDA) includes the
Theatre, Interpretation, and Dance Area (TID) and the Interpersonal and
Public Communication Area (IPC). In addition, the department
participates in interdisciplinary programs in Integrative Public
Relations and Music Theatre. The TID Area has 16 faculty/staff and the
IPC Area has 11 faculty and an active M.A. program. The department also
employs several part-time temporary faculty and approximately 20
graduate teaching assistants. CDA has 300-350 undergraduate majors and
minors and over 30 graduate students.
Established in 1892, Central Michigan University has a growing
enrollment of about 28,000 students, including approximately 20,000
students on the university's main campus. Classified by the Carnegie
Foundation as a Doctoral Research University, CMU is recognized for
strong undergraduate education and a range of focused graduate and
research programs. CMU is a student-focused university with
opportunities for leadership and involvement for an energetic team. CMU
competes at the Division I-A level in athletics and is located in Mount
Pleasant, an expanding mid-Michigan community of approximately 25,000
permanent residents. A recently developed tourist destination point,
Mount Pleasant has retained its small-town flavor while embracing a wide
variety of special interest groups and outdoor recreation opportunities.
